Compartilhar via


DXGI_DDI_ARG_RESOLVESHAREDRESOURCE estrutura (dxgiddi.h)

A estrutura DXGI_DDI_ARG_RESOLVESHAREDRESOURCE descreve os parâmetros que a função ResolveSharedResourceDXGI do driver de exibição do modo de usuário usa para sincronizar uma superfície compartilhada ou uma superfície interoperável GDI.

Sintaxe

typedef struct DXGI_DDI_ARG_RESOLVESHAREDRESOURCE {
  [in] DXGI_DDI_HDEVICE   hDevice;
  [in] DXGI_DDI_HRESOURCE hResource;
} DXGI_DDI_ARG_RESOLVESHAREDRESOURCE;

Membros

[in] hDevice

Um identificador para o dispositivo de exibição (contexto gráfico) associado à superfície compartilhada ou à superfície interoperável de GDI. O runtime do Direct3D passa essa alça para o driver no hDrvDevice membro da estrutura D3D10DDIARG_CREATEDEVICE quando o runtime chama a função CreateDevice(D3D10) do driver para criar o dispositivo de exibição.

[in] hResource

Um identificador para a superfície que o driver usa como uma superfície compartilhada ou em interoperabilidade de GDI.

Requisitos

Requisito Valor
de cliente com suporte mínimo DXGI_DDI_ARG_RESOLVESHAREDRESOURCE tem suporte a partir do sistema operacional Windows 7.
cabeçalho dxgiddi.h (inclua D3d10umddi.h)

Consulte também

ResolveSharedResourceDXGI